public abstract class AbstractPortsExtractor extends Object implements PortsExtractor
| Constructor and Description |
|---|
AbstractPortsExtractor(PrefixedLogger log) |
| Modifier and Type | Method and Description |
|---|---|
Map<String,Integer> |
extract(org.apache.maven.project.MavenProject project) |
File |
getConfigLocation(org.apache.maven.project.MavenProject project) |
abstract String |
getConfigPathFromProject(org.apache.maven.project.MavenProject project)
Finds the name of the configuration file from the
MavenProject. |
abstract String |
getConfigPathPropertyName() |
public AbstractPortsExtractor(PrefixedLogger log)
public abstract String getConfigPathPropertyName()
public abstract String getConfigPathFromProject(org.apache.maven.project.MavenProject project)
MavenProject.project - The MavenProject to use.public File getConfigLocation(org.apache.maven.project.MavenProject project)
public Map<String,Integer> extract(org.apache.maven.project.MavenProject project)
extract in interface PortsExtractorCopyright © 2017. All rights reserved.